Output 840d87bf628c531f49345414a12c98d98f1b262a10be83caf2b0ea0fae69155f:3

value
1800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6957f2653cf45bcc4a30c44700bbb1862dec09f OP_EQUAL
address
3JLRzfi8zcStfXBiZC1ZMvwSr26om7tT4X
transaction
840d87bf628c531f49345414a12c98d98f1b262a10be83caf2b0ea0fae69155f
spent
true